Accessories Picker / Double Center Rider Operator

Location: AB1 Distribution Centre

Shift: Monday to Friday, 5:30 AM – 2:00 PM

Wage: $21.26/hour

Position Summary

Pet Valu's AB1 Distribution Centre is seeking reliable, detail-oriented, and safety-focused individuals to join our team as Accessories Pickers / Double Center Rider Operators. This role is responsible for accurately selecting, transporting, scanning, packing, and preparing accessory products for shipment while maintaining high standards of productivity, quality, and inventory accuracy.

Successful candidates will operate a Double Center Rider, utilize RF scanning technology and our Warehouse Management System (WMS), and follow established Best Methods to ensure safe and efficient order fulfillment. This position plays a critical role in ensuring our stores receive accurate, damage-free orders on time.

Key Responsibilities

  • Accurately pick accessory products to fulfill store orders.
  • Safely operate a Double Center Rider while following all equipment operating procedures.
  • Utilize RF scanners and the Warehouse Management System (WMS) to complete picking transactions.
  • Build safe, secure, and accurate pallets for shipment.
  • Verify product quantities, item numbers, and order accuracy.
  • Pack products according to company standards to ensure safe transportation.
  • Replenish picking locations as required.
  • Maintain inventory accuracy through proper scanning and product handling practices.
  • Identify and report damaged product, inventory discrepancies, or safety concerns.
  • Assist with order consolidation, staging, and shipment preparation activities.
  • Adhere to established Best Methods and operating procedures.
  • Support general warehouse duties, housekeeping, and special projects as assigned.

Qualifications & Skills

  • Previous warehouse picking experience preferred.
  • Experience operating a Double Center Rider is considered an asset.
  • Experience using RF scanners and Warehouse Management Systems (WMS) is preferred.
  • Strong attention to detail and commitment to order accuracy.
  • Strong commitment to workplace safety and safe material handling practices.
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
  • Dependable with excellent attendance and punctuality.
  •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ced distribution environment.

Physical Requirements

  • Ability to lift, carry, push, and pull products throughout the shift.
  • Ability to safely handle products weighing up to 20 lbs.
  • Ability to stand, walk, bend, twist, reach, and perform repetitive physical tasks throughout the workday.
  • Comfortable operating material handling equipment in a busy warehouse environment.
  • Comfortable working around moving equipment and warehouse traffic.
  • Ability to meet the physical demands of repetitive picking, packing, and order preparation activities.

About Pet Valu

As Canada’s largest pet retailer, we’re dedicated to strengthening the bond between Devoted Pet Lovers and their pets. From guiding new pet parents to creating a lifetime of memorable moments, love lives here™ in everything we do.

With nearly 50 years of animal care expertise, Pet Valu has grown to a network of 800+ neighbourhood stores across Canada, delivering knowledgeable customer care and premium products to support every pet’s journey. Our modern corporate office and state-of-the-art distribution centers allow us to efficiently serve these communities, ensuring consistency and top-quality service at every location.

Pet Valu is committed to fostering an open, equitable and inclusive workplace culture. Central to this is our aspiration to have our corporate ACE and franchisee staff reflect the diversity of the devoted pet lovers and neighbourhoods we serve. To demonstrate our commitment, we conduct a search for diverse candidates for all senior leadership positions, as well as potential director nominees for election to our Board.

We’re also proud to support local pet rescues and charities through our Companions for Change™ program, which has so far raised over $31 million, sponsored 200+ Dog Guides teams, and helped find forever homes for over 47,000 pets.

Headquartered in Markham, Ontario, Pet Valu trades on the Toronto Stock Exchange (TSX: PET). Find open opportunities on our careers page at petvalu.ca/careers.
